Charlotte, NC – A routine police operation turned violent on Friday afternoon when a suspect was shot and killed, and two officers were injured in northeast Charlotte. The officers, who were attempting to serve a warrant, were met with gunfire, leading to a tense and chaotic scene.

What Happened?

Around 4:30 p.m., officers from the Charlotte-Mecklenburg Police Department (CMPD) arrived at a residence on Headquarters Farm Road. They were serving a warrant on a suspect described as “violent.” However, as soon as they approached, the situation escalated.

Gunfire erupted between the suspect and the police. In the exchange, two officers were shot, sustaining non-life-threatening injuries, while the suspect was fatally wounded. Emergency responders quickly arrived, rushing the injured officers to the hospital.

Police and Officials Respond

CMPD Chief Johnny Jennings held a press conference shortly after the incident, expressing gratitude that both officers would recover.

“This is the kind of call no police chief wants to get. But I’m thankful our officers will be okay and can go home to their families,” Jennings said.

North Carolina Governor Josh Stein also reacted, sharing on social media that both officers had been released from the hospital by that evening.

“By the grace of God, the two officers shot while serving a warrant were able to go home last night,” Stein wrote.

Neighborhood in Shock

The usually quiet neighborhood was flooded with police cars, fire trucks, and ambulances as the situation unfolded. Witnesses described the scene as chaotic and frightening.

“I heard multiple gunshots, and suddenly, there were police everywhere,” said a resident. “It was terrifying to see this happening so close to home.”

Many in the community expressed their support for the injured officers, praising them for their bravery.

Investigation Underway

As with all officer-involved shootings, an internal investigation has been launched. Authorities are working to piece together exactly how the confrontation unfolded and whether all procedures were followed.

The findings of the investigation will help determine if any changes need to be made to improve safety measures for both officers and the public.
